Transaction 038096657eff89101f2b217c54d5f1635c5ea99871c84ff7f73ae1242e0dd4bb
1 Input
1 Output
-
038096657eff89101f2b217c54d5f1635c5ea99871c84ff7f73ae1242e0dd4bb:0
- value
- 1698975
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1acfd99db86c178278e7a20046f8e7876f995898 OP_EQUAL
- address
- 348nVCxEu8fESzVHiczodC5bgSbQGm8dhS